Wayne County, NC - Will of Mary A. Best, 1881 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~ State of North Carolina Wayne County I MARY A BEST of the county and state aforesaid being sound mind and memory and being conscious of the uncertainty of my life, do declare this to be my last will and testament. ITEM 1 I give and bequeath to my two sons COUNCIL J and WILLIAM R BEST my entire tract of land known as the "home place" upon which I now reside, it being the tract inherited by me from my father COUNCIL BEST lying in NEW HOPE township Wayne County on the southeast side of Stoney Creek and the south side of the A and NCRR (railroad) containing about 800 acres more or less in equal shares. My son COUNCIL to have his share on the side of the plantation next to the A and NCRR and RUFUS EDMUNDSON land and WILLIAM T to have his share on that side next to Stoney Creek and JOHN POWELL's land. ITEM 2 I give and bequeath to my afflicted son DEMPSEY A J, four thousand dollars to be received by him instead of land and it is my will and desire that my sons, COUNCIL and WILLIAM, to whom I have willed my entire home place as in Item 1 of this instrument, shall pay to my son DEMPSEY the said amount =Four Thousand Dollars-in equal parts, in $2000 each, together with 8% interest per annum on these respective payments until the whole be paid- the payments being as follows. The interest on said amount to begin the day of my demise, and the entire interest on the $4000 for the 1st year after the date of my decease is to be paid in advance. No part of the principle is to be paid said year, and after the said 1st year, COUNCIL and WILLIAM each are to pay to DEMPSEY $400 together with interest on said $400 each annually for a period of five years, or until the whole of the $4000 is paid, and Item 1 of this instrument shall not be considered operative until all of the legacy herein left to DEMPSEY shall have been paid- the whole amount of this legacy shall be paid by the expiration of six years. ITEM 3 It is my will and desire that my husband NICK W. BEST shall have 200 acres of the land in Item 1 bequeathed to COUNCIL and WILLIAM- running nearly through the center of the plantation, on which the present dwelling house, and other ______ out houses are located, as a loan during his natural life, and after his death the said land together with all appurtenances thereunto belonging, shall go to COUNCIL and WILLIAM as provided in Item 1 of this will. ITEM 4 It is my will and desire that my Bear Creek plantation, containing about 570 acres lying on Bear Creek Wayne County, shall be sold and the proceeds be applied to the payment of any debts resting upon the home place and the said Bear Creek place at the time of my decease, and, if not sold before said decease, I give and bequeath said plantation to my two sons COUNCIL and WILLIAM in equal shares. ITEM 5 I give and bequeath to my husband NICK W. BEST and three sons COUNCIL J, WILLIAM T and DEMPSEY A J all of my personal property of every kind, in equal shares, all share and share alike. ITEM 6 It is my will and desire that the room in my present dwelling house, known as the boys room shall be set apart for the exclusive use of my afflicted son DEMPSEY, and that the same be comfortably furnished for him as long as he shall live, and that a room in his brothers house (COUNCIL J) to be hereafter built be set apart for his use, whenever he shall see proper to stay with said brother. ITEM 7 I hereby appoint my true and much esteemed friend E.A. WRIGHT of Goldsboro N.C., the sole Executor of this my last will and testament. In witness whereof, I, MARY A BEST have hereinto set my hand and seal this the 6th day of May in the year of our Lord 1881. MARY A BEST Seal Signed and declared by the said MARY A BEST as and for her last will and testament in the presence of us, we being present at the same time, who at her request and in her presence and in the presence of each other, have hereunto subscribed our names as witnesses: NATHAN BOYET WM. E POWELL PROBATE: 12 Oct, 1881 Record Of Wills Book 1 p. 225-228 Wayne County Courthouse Goldsboro, NC ______________________________________________________________________ Copyright.
